Wood Cabinet Staining in Dayton, OH
Wood cabinet staining services involve applying a durable and attractive finish to existing wood cabinets, enhancing their appearance and protecting the surface. This service is commonly requested for kitchen and bathroom cabinets, built-in shelving, or furniture pieces that require a refreshed look. Property owners typically want to understand the variety of stain colors and finishes available, the preparation process needed for optimal results, and how staining can alter the natural grain and character of the wood.
Before requesting cabinet staining, homeowners should consider the current condition of the cabinets, including any damage, peeling paint, or previous finishes that may need removal or repair. It’s also helpful to clarify the desired final appearance, whether aiming for a darker, lighter, or more natural look, and to understand the maintenance requirements of stained surfaces. Proper communication about these details can ensure the finished project aligns with personal style and functional needs.

Wood Cabinet Staining Questions
What types of cabinets can be stained? Wood staining services typically cover kitchen cabinets, bathroom vanities, built-in shelves, and furniture pieces made of wood.
How does staining enhance wooden cabinets? Staining highlights the natural grain, adds color, and can refresh or update the appearance of existing wood surfaces.
Are different stain colors available? Yes, a variety of stain shades can be applied to match or complement existing decor and personal preferences.
Is staining suitable for all wood types? Most common wood types used in cabinetry respond well to staining, but some dense or soft woods may require special preparation for best results.
